Ordinals
beta
Address 19S9vNS6LoHuudrXMmMFji3WFauwujMm7y
sat balance
18157
runes balances
outputs
1cc00b58e18d961be55578e5fbd2ed7b339daef932f5df12cf3f96b3ad15a1b1:1